Integration of Ride-Hailing into the Public Transportation Ecosystem
May 11, 2025Over the past five years, the gross merchandise value (GMV) of Indonesia’s ride-hailing sector has shown a steady growth trend, rising from US$6 billion (Rp 93 trillion, at an exchange rate of Rp 15,500 per US dollar) in 2019 to US$7 billion in 2023, and reaching US$9 billion in 2024. This represents nearly 50 percent growth over six years, reflecting the strong demand and high transaction volume in the sector.
Estimated annual revenue from the ride-hailing industry in Indonesia also shows a positive trajectory—from US$2.6 billion (Rp 36.78 trillion) in 2019 to US$3.51 billion in 2024, equivalent to around 0.25 percent of Indonesia’s 2024 GDP. More specifically, the GoTo ecosystem, as one of the key players in the industry, is estimated to have contributed Rp 428 trillion in added value in 2022, accounting for 2.2 percent of Indonesia’s total GDP that year. This contribution stems from the activities of the company, driver-partners, and MSMEs within the GoTo ecosystem, underscoring the role of ride-hailing as a driver of micro and household-level economic activity in Indonesia.
The growth and economic contribution of ride-hailing could, however, be affected by the revision of the Law on Road Traffic and Transportation (UU LLAJ), which is expected to include provisions governing online transportation services, including ride-hailing. The inclusion of this revision in the 2025 Priority National Legislation Program (Prolegnas) presents a strategic opportunity to establish a clear legal framework for the ride-hailing industry; promote integration between ride-hailing and the public transportation ecosystem; ensure legal protection for users, driver-partners, and business operators; and strengthen the regulatory foundation to maximize the sector’s potential as a contributor to the national economy. Nevertheless, the regulation must maintain proportionality to ensure that the positive growth and contribution of the ride-hailing industry remain sustainable.
